Καβασσός

Stephanos of Byzantium - Ethnika

Καβασσός OCR ✓ Trans ✓ Confirmed ✓
city
Καβασσός, πόλις ἐν Καππαδοκίᾳ, πατρὶς Ὀθρυονέως. Ὅμηρος “Καβησσόθεν ἔνδον ἐόντα”. Ἑκαταῖος δ´ ὁ Μιλήσιος Καβησσὸν πόλιν εἶναί φησιν ὑπερβάντι τὸν Θρᾴκιον Αἷμον. καὶ συμφωνεῖ καὶ ἡ τοῦ γάμου ἐλπὶς τῶν Θρᾳκῶν ἀκολασίᾳ. Ἑλλάνικος δὲ τῆς Λυκίας πόλιν Καβησσόν. Ἀπίων δὲ ἀληθέστερόν φησι κώμην εἶναι Καππαδοκίας μεταξὺ Ταρσοῦ καὶ Μαζάκων. Μάζακα δὲ ἡ Καππαδοκίας ἐκαλεῖτο Καισάρεια. ἐθνικῶς ἀρκεῖ τὸ Ὁμηρικὸν Καβησσόθεν. πολλὰ γὰρ τοιαῦτα, ὡς τὸ Καμειρόθεν, τὰ τοπικὰ ἐθνικῶς. δύναται δὲ Καβήσσιος ἢ Καβησσίτης.

Kabassos: a city in Cappadocia, homeland of Othryoneus. Homer: 'who was there from Kabessos'. Hekataios of Miletos says that Kabessos is a city after one has crossed Thracian Haimos. And the expectation of marriage also accords with the shamelessness of the Thracians. Hellanikos says that Kabessos is a city in Lycia. Apion says more correctly that it is a village in Kappadokia between Tarsos and Mazaka. The Kappadokian Mazaka used to be called Kaisareia. As an ethnonym the Homeric 'Kabesothen' suffices; for there are many of this type, like 'Kameirothen', the locative terms functioning as ethnonyms. 'Kabesios' or 'Kabesites' is also possible.

Kabassos: a city in Cappadocia
Stephanos preserves conflicting locations: Cappadocia, Thrace, and Lycia.

a village in Kappadokia between Tarsos and Mazaka
Apion is cited as correcting earlier accounts; this is Stephanos’ compressed source-reporting.
